This table presents taxes and social contribution receipts for General Government and its sub-sectors: central, local and state (regional) government and social security, as well as for institutions of the European Union. Total tax receipts comprise taxes on production and imports, current taxes on income wealth etc. and capital taxes. Social contribution receipts comprise actual and imputed social contributions. The presentation is on a country-by-country basis. Users are recommended to select one country (or area) at a time in the ‘Reference area’ filter. Data is presented for each country in national currency as well as in euros for the European Union and the euro area.
